Texas does off-road at scale. Full-size trucks are a bigger part of the culture here than in most states, and the shops reflect it: leveling kits and lifts, diesel work, big tires, and the fabrication to back all of it up. The Hill Country parks — Hidden Falls Adventure Park near Marble Falls and Barnwell Mountain in the east — give the state its proving grounds, mixing granite, clay, and steep ledges that test traction and gearing.

That said, Texas is not just trucks. There is a deep Jeep and overlanding community, and the long distances between trailheads make range and comfort real considerations on a build. Shops here commonly mix street manners with trail capability, because a Texas rig usually has to commute as well as wheel. Off-roading in Texas: common questions

What do Texas off-road shops specialize in?
Texas shops do a lot of full-size truck work — leveling kits, lifts, diesel performance, and big tire-and-wheel setups — alongside Jeep builds and overland fitouts. Custom fabrication is common, and many builds balance daily-driver street manners with real trail capability given the long distances between Texas trailheads.
Where can you go off-roading in Texas?
Hidden Falls Adventure Park near Marble Falls and Barnwell Mountain Recreation Area in East Texas are two of the best-known parks, offering granite, clay, and ledge terrain for a range of skill levels. Both serve as proving grounds for builds dialed in by local shops.
Are diesel builds common in Texas?
Yes. With heavy towing and a strong full-size truck culture, diesel performance and reliability work are a significant part of many Texas shops' business — tuning, cooling, and drivetrain upgrades that hold up to both highway towing and trail use.
